[QUOTE="ProDave, post: 483170, member: 6969"] I got it sorted. It was down to my lack of knowledge about linux things. I was copying the image to /dev/sdd1 which I thought was the address of the SD card. Turns out I should have copied the image to /dev/sdd and that now works. the strange thing is the copy reported that it had worked, but it had just not actually copied anything. [/QUOTE]
